Unlike general electricians, who primarily focus on internal wiring within properties, Level 2 Electricians run at the critical juncture where the private electrical system connects to the nationwide grid. This includes a broad spectrum of duties, each demanding a deep understanding of complicated electrical principles and a strenuous adherence to strict security regulations. Think of the power lines snaking overhead, the circulation pillars tactically positioned along streets, or perhaps the connection point where your solar panels feed energy back into the system-- these are the domains where a Level 2 Electrician truly shines.
Their know-how extends to overhead and underground service lines, a crucial element of any reliable power supply. Whether it's repairing storm-damaged wires, upgrading aging facilities, or installing new connections for burgeoning developments, these specialists are on the front lines. They carefully deal with live wires, frequently at significant heights or in restricted spaces, demanding not simply technical efficiency but likewise a steady commitment to safety protocols. A single error might have devastating repercussions, highlighting the gravity of their everyday jobs.
Another crucial element of their function involves the installation and maintenance of metering devices. Every family and company relies on accurate measurements of their power usage, and it is the Level 2 Electrician who makes sure these meters are correctly installed, adjusted, and operating optimally. This extends to the latest wise meters, which supply real-time information and lead the way for a more efficient and responsive energy network. Their work here straight impacts billing precision and the integrity of the energy market.
In addition, these experts are essential in linking brand-new homes and industrial buildings to the electrical energy network. This isn't merely a matter of running a wire; it involves examining load requirements, guaranteeing compliance with regional supply authority standards, and safely integrating the brand-new residential or commercial property into the existing grid. They are the gatekeepers, ensuring that every brand-new connection is robust, reputable, and complies with the highest security standards. Their insight in these initial stages avoids numerous issues down the line.
The rise of renewable resource sources has likewise considerably broadened the scope of a Level 2 Electrician's work. With more homes and businesses welcoming solar power, these specialists are accountable for the detailed procedure of linking solar installations to the grid, making sure bi-directional energy circulation, and carrying out the needed safety disconnects. This requires a nuanced understanding of renewable resource systems and their interaction with standard grid facilities, making them key players in the shift to a more sustainable energy future.
Training to become a Level 2 Electrician is an extensive undertaking, requiring years of experience as a qualified general electrician, followed by specialised training and accreditation from the relevant supply authorities. This guarantees they have the sophisticated knowledge and useful skills essential to perform their high-risk, high-responsibility jobs. Ongoing professional advancement is likewise important, as the electrical landscape is constantly progressing with brand-new technologies and policies.
